Description
This No-Bake Chocolate Peanut Butter Pie features a crumb crust, creamy peanut butter layer, and smooth chocolate top, making it a quick and special dessert perfect for hot days.
Ingredients
- 1.5 cups graham cracker crumbs
- 0.5 cup unsalted butter, melted
- 1 cup chocolate chips
- 1 cup peanut butter
- 1 cup powdered sugar
- 1 cup whipped cream
Instructions
- In a mixing bowl, combine graham cracker crumbs and melted butter until blended. Press this mixture firmly into the bottom of a pie dish for a delicious crust.
- In another bowl, mix peanut butter and powdered sugar until smooth and creamy. Gently fold in the whipped cream.
- Pour the peanut butter mixture over your prepared crust, spreading it out evenly.
- Melt the chocolate chips and pour the chocolate over the peanut butter layer.
- Chill the pie in the fridge for at least 4 hours until set. Slice and serve cold, adding whipped cream or chopped peanuts if desired.
Notes
Press the crust firmly for best results, and use a hot knife to slice for clean cuts.
